Finally decided to dig in and complete the Mercedes horn installation.  I had an aftermarket horn in there for the past year and I hated the anemic sound of it. Couldn't hear it at any speed. I had grabbed the pair of horns from an older Mercedes E420 I had before it went bye bye and they have been sitting in my garage mocking me since.

Installed the horns behind the grille on the passenger side of the radiator.  Installed a relay right aside it and wired it up to the horn switch and got that sweet German horn sound back.

Also installed Porsche washer fluid squirters, moved to these as they slide into existing VW holes and offer two adjustable directional squirters over the Vanagon singles.  While in there I replaced all the lines in the squirter system with new lines.  Easy since I had the grille off and was in the dash for the horn power.
